As Xantcha, Sleeper Agent enters the battlefield, an opponent of your choice gains control of it.
Xantcha attacks each combat if able and can't attack its owner or planeswalkers its owner controls.
You confuse ownership of a creature with control of a creature.
Yes, however the 1 piece of Equipment in my deck (Nim Deathmantle is removed, I need to update the list) is Hero's Blade and it attaches itself to a Legendary Creature when the creature enters the battlefield. This gets around the usual restrictions.
I don't think it's possible to equip Xantcha when it's under control of an opponent as per rule 502.33a.
[Quote]
Equip is an activated ability of artifact Equipment cards. The phrase "Equip [cost]" means "[cost]: Move this Equipment onto target creature you control. Play this ability only any time you could play a sorcery.

Tree of Perdition should definitely not be in the deck.
Why not? The tree could be sac-reanimated, and if you eternalize the tree you could turn target player's life into 4 instead of 13.
It's not a control card, and it is a huge threat. Try casting this and see what happens before you can activate it the next turn. You will be targeted by everything and it will probably just die.
Target player loses 27 life is not a control card, it is a burn card. If you play this, you better be applying a lot of pressure.
Unless you want to use it as a combo piece - discard it and reanimate it during someone's end step, kill them on upkeep.
